# Layout
Ant Design Layout component with configurable Sider, Header, Footer, and Content.

## Try It
Edit the code below to experiment with the component:
```tsx live
function Demo() {
return (
<Layout style={{ minHeight: '300px' }}>
<Layout.Sider theme="dark" width={200}>
<div style={{ color: '#fff', padding: '16px' }}>Sidebar</div>
</Layout.Sider>
<Layout>
<Layout.Header style={{ background: '#fff', padding: '0 16px' }}>
Header
</Layout.Header>
<Layout.Content style={{ margin: '16px', padding: '24px', background: '#fff' }}>
Content
</Layout.Content>
<Layout.Footer style={{ textAlign: 'center' }}>
Footer
</Layout.Footer>
</Layout>
</Layout>
);
}
```
## Content Only
```tsx live
function ContentOnly() {
return (
<Layout>
<Layout.Header style={{ background: '#001529', color: '#fff', padding: '0 24px', lineHeight: '64px' }}>
Application Header
</Layout.Header>
<Layout.Content style={{ padding: '24px', minHeight: '200px', background: '#fff' }}>
Main content area without a sidebar
</Layout.Content>
<Layout.Footer style={{ textAlign: 'center', background: '#f5f5f5' }}>
Footer Content
</Layout.Footer>
</Layout>
);
}
```
## Right Sidebar
```tsx live
function RightSidebar() {
return (
<Layout style={{ minHeight: '300px' }}>
<Layout>
<Layout.Header style={{ background: '#fff', padding: '0 24px' }}>
Header
</Layout.Header>
<Layout.Content style={{ padding: '24px', background: '#fff' }}>
Content with right sidebar
</Layout.Content>
</Layout>
<Layout.Sider theme="light" width={200} style={{ background: '#fafafa' }}>
<div style={{ padding: '16px' }}>Right Sidebar</div>
</Layout.Sider>
</Layout>
);
}
```
## Props
| Prop | Type | Default | Description |
|------|------|---------|-------------|
| `hasSider` | `boolean` | `false` | Whether the layout contains a Sider sub-component. |
| `style` | `any` | `{"minHeight":200}` | - |
## Import
```tsx
import { Layout } from '@superset/components';
```
